This course aims to introduce students to the latest trends in tourism communication and equip them with strategies for narrative and social innovation.
This course looks at the evolution of tourist practices and configurations and their institutions over time, and how tourist representations have both accompanied and moulded new audiences in Portugal. This supports a sociological and cultural characterisation of contemporary tourism trends.
This course is part of a group of 15 (69 credits), which can be taken on their own, or grouped together to form a Postgraduate Diploma in TCC Tourism, Culture and Creation (60 credits, 20% of which can be obtained from the range of PGP - Heritage, Management and Participation courses on offer).

The Tourism International Academy (TIA) is an academy of which NOVA University Lisbon is a part, specialising in Tourism and Hospitality which, based on the needs felt by the main industry groups, has created an educational offer in the areas of greatest need in the sector.
TIA is a multidisciplinary academy that brings together all of NOVA University Lisbon's training programmes associated with Tourism and Hospitality, which is why the courses are taught at the faculties that offer them: NOVA IMS, NOVA FCSH, NOVA FCT and NOVA SBE.
